Excerpt from Julius Caesar and the Foundation of the Roman Imperial System

In this volume I have tried to meet the wishes of the publishers, by explaining to those who are comparatively unfamiliar with classical antiquity the place which Cæsar occupies in the history of the world. He was not the founder, much less was he the organiser of the Roman Empire ; yet his life marks a great change in European history. I have tried to show (and have done my best to express on the title-page) what this change means, how it was in part the result of pre-existing tendencies, and was due in part to Cæsar's extraordinary force of will and intellect. In a volume of this size, it has been impossible to keep this main object in view without sacrificing many details and avoiding criticism and controversy on innumerable disputed points, whether of Roman constitutional law, or of the geography of the Gallic and Civil wars.

This book delves into the life and impact of a pivotal figure in European history, a man who, while not the founder of the Roman Empire, played a crucial role in its transformation. Born into a Rome teetering on the brink of chaos, the author explores how this individual's extraordinary force of will and intellect shaped the course of events. Set against the backdrop of a crumbling republic, the narrative traces the subject's journey from his privileged yet turbulent upbringing to his rise as a statesman and military leader. It examines the complex political landscape of the late Roman Republic, marked by corruption, social unrest, and the decay of traditional values. The author skillfully analyzes the subject's navigation of these challenges, highlighting his strategic alliances, his understanding of the changing needs of the Roman state, and his vision for a more unified and stable empire. Through a meticulous examination of contemporary evidence, including the subject's own writings and those of his contemporaries, the book offers profound insights into the man behind the legend. It explores his motivations, his methods, and the far-reaching consequences of his actions, leaving readers with a deeper understanding of his enduring legacy and the indelible mark he left on the course of Western civilization.
